Sea monkeys, which are a type of brine shrimp, do not make any audible noises as they lack vocal cords and the anatomical structures needed to produce sound. They communicate through movements and behaviors rather than vocalizations. Their presence may be detected by the sound of water splashing or movement in their tank, but they do not create distinct noises like many other animals.
